BAE Systems Systems Engineer I - Cryogenics in Broomfield, Colorado

Job Description

US CITIZENSHIP REQUIRED

The Engineering, Science and Analysis (ESA) Strategic Capabilities Unit comprises the technical talent and organizational leadership that enables the successful delivery of high-impact discriminating technologies for our customers missions. Our collaborative, cross-functional teams are committed to innovation, integrity, continual learning and strong execution.

What You'll Do:

  • Validation and Verification of requirements associated with thermal/cryogenic hardware.

  • Produce and maintain requirement verification matrix and design compliance matrix is applicable.

  • Track deliverable documents from suppliers, including end item data packages.

  • Understand and support Cryogenic-Thermal design and analysis including spacecraft, payload, electro-mechanical systems, opto-mechanical flight systems, antenna communication systems, tactical video systems, components, ground support equipment from concept through detail design.

  • Support Program Milestones such as PDR, CDR, TRR, HSR.

  • Support IPT level milestones such as tabletop reviews, peer reviews, tests, IDR, and HHRs.

  • Interface and coordinate with other engineering disciplines.

  • Write and approve SERs.

  • Manage Validation and Verification of requirements.

  • Write Specifications and Statements of Work for subcontracts.

  • Interface with subcontractors.

  • Assist with HAR/TARs Support hardware testing as needed.

  • Maintain a regular and predictable work schedule.

  • Establish and maintain effective working relationships within the department, the Strategic Business Units, Strategic Capabilities Units and the Company.

  • Interact appropriately with others in order to maintain a positive and productive work environment.

  • Perform other duties as necessary.

Required Education, Experience, & Skills

  • BS degree or higher in Engineering or a related technical field is required plus 2 or more years related experience.

  • Each higher-level degree, i.e., Master s Degree or Ph.D., may substitute for two years of experience. Related technical experience may be considered in lieu of education. Degree must be from a university, college, or school which is accredited by an agency recognized by the US Secretary of Education, US Department of Education.

  • Working knowledge of thermal, radiation, and convection software.

  • Working knowledge and experience using the CAD software SolidWorks.

  • Solid communication skills. Ability to work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ment.

Preferred Education, Experience, & Skills

  • Advanced degree preferred.

  • Current Top Secret (TS/SCI) clearance with a current favorable single scope background investigation or Top Secret (DoD TS) preferred.
